Developing An Effective Marketing Plan For Medical Devices

Medical devices play a crucial role in the healthcare industry, ranging from simple tools like thermometers to complex equipment like MRI machines. With advancements in technology, there is an increasing demand for innovative medical devices that can improve patient outcomes and streamline medical procedures. However, in order to successfully introduce a new medical device to the market, a well-thought-out marketing plan is essential. In this article, we will discuss the key components of a marketing plan for medical devices and how to effectively execute it.

1. Conduct Market Research: Before developing a marketing plan for a medical device, it is essential to conduct thorough market research. This involves identifying the target market, understanding the needs and preferences of healthcare professionals, as well as assessing the competition. By analyzing market trends and consumer behavior, companies can gain valuable insights that will guide their marketing strategy.

2. Define the Product Positioning: Once market research is complete, the next step is to define the positioning of the medical device. This involves identifying the unique selling points of the product and clearly communicating its benefits to the target audience. By positioning the device as a solution to a specific healthcare problem, companies can differentiate themselves from competitors and attract the attention of potential customers.

3. Develop a Value Proposition: A value proposition is a statement that summarizes the key benefits of a medical device and explains why it is better than competing products. This statement should be concise, compelling, and easy to understand. It should clearly communicate the value that the device brings to healthcare providers, patients, and other stakeholders. A strong value proposition can help companies effectively market their medical devices and persuade customers to make a purchase.

4. Set Clear Marketing Objectives: In order to measure the success of a marketing plan, it is important to set clear objectives. These objectives should be specific, measurable, achievable, relevant, and time-bound. For example, marketing objectives for a medical device could include increasing awareness among healthcare professionals, generating leads, or achieving a certain number of sales within a specified period of time. By setting realistic and achievable objectives, companies can track their progress and make adjustments as needed.

5. Develop a Multichannel Marketing Strategy: In today’s digital age, it is essential for companies to develop a multichannel marketing strategy to reach their target audience. This may include a combination of online and offline marketing tactics, such as social media advertising, email marketing, trade shows, and sales calls. By leveraging multiple channels, companies can maximize their reach and engage with potential customers at various touchpoints in the buying journey.

6. Implement Marketing Tactics: Once the marketing strategy is in place, it is time to implement various marketing tactics to promote the medical device. This may involve creating promotional materials such as brochures, websites, and product videos, as well as running advertising campaigns on social media platforms or industry publications. Companies may also engage in content marketing, thought leadership, and influencer partnerships to build credibility and establish their brand as a trusted provider of medical devices.

7. Measure and Analyze Results: Finally, it is crucial to measure and analyze the results of the marketing plan to determine its effectiveness. This involves tracking key performance indicators (KPIs) such as website traffic, lead generation, sales conversions, and return on investment (ROI). By analyzing the data, companies can identify what is working well and what can be improved, allowing them to optimize their marketing efforts for better results in the future.

In conclusion, developing an effective marketing plan for medical devices is essential for companies looking to introduce new products to the market. By conducting market research, defining product positioning, developing a value proposition, setting clear objectives, implementing a multichannel marketing strategy, and measuring results, companies can effectively promote their medical devices and drive sales.
